Title: Kiyoshi Aikawa: Innovator in Radio Frequency Technology

Introduction

Kiyoshi Aikawa is a prominent inventor based in Nagaokakyo, Japan. He has made significant contributions to the field of radio frequency technology, holding a total of 10 patents. His work focuses on enhancing communication devices through innovative circuit designs.

Latest Patents

Aikawa's latest patents include a radio frequency circuit and communication device. This invention features a transmit filter for B66-Tx connected to a power amplifier, as well as a transmit filter for B25-Tx. The design incorporates a switch circuit with multiple terminals, optimizing the performance of the communication device. Another notable patent is a radio-frequency module and communication device. This module includes a conductive layer that covers a major surface opposite to the mounting board side of a resin layer. The electronic component within this module is designed to enhance circuit functionality, showcasing Aikawa's expertise in the field.
